    Tom L.

    We've honestly never stayed the night, but are very frequent customers of the afternoon tea service. They always have an excellent lineup of home baked cookies, pastries, and light snacks to go with the tea, and a wonderfully friendly staff. Zhana is an excellent server and baker, always with a smile on her face. We love sitting on the porch in the summer or inside the cozy Victorian sitting rooms in the winter with our teas. Of all the places in Cape May, this is probably our most frequent patronage. If their overnight hospitality is as good as their 3 pm tea service, I'd highly recommend staying here on your next trip to Cape May.

    Lee N.

    Pros: beautifully decorated rooms, free (and good) WiFi Cons: pricey, mediocre food, main room in the cabin very disappointing We recently stayed in the Decatur room in the cabin. On one hand we enjoyed it: the room was spacious and roomy, and we kind of liked the privacy and quiet of not being in the main house. The room itself was beautiful, with lovely rugs and great furnishings. The Cabin was sold out and yet we felt like we had the place to ourselves. On the other hand, the parlor of the cabin (which is a house beside the main house) was exceedingly disappointing: no a/c, uncomfortable wicker furniture, a counter and sink area that looks like a Motel 6 (see pictures). We were stunned by how poorly appointed it was. Yes, you can go next door to the beautiful parlor of the main house, but you shouldn't have to do that at an expensive place. The breakfast buffet also was disappointing. The fresh fruit is lovely, but other than that its basically a glorified cheap continental breakfast with only one "hot" dish - which often runs out. Our first day there they had a delicious egg casserole, but they had only pan of it despite every room being sold out. People who arrived more than halfway through breakfast were stuck with rubbery, overcooked scrambled eggs like you'd find at a nice Comfort Inn. Again...the place was sold out and they had only one pan of their main dish. If you stay here I don't think you'll feel ripped off, and I MIGHT consider staying here again. But I think it has a few too many flaws for a place this pricey, so I'll probably check out other options first.

    Tom G.

    I stayed in a few bed and breakfasts in Cape May over the years. New owners took over in 2014 and the place looks great. Diane was dynamite but found the owner Pete polite but unresponsive to desire to support his Inn. My room was the Clara Barton and it was perfect for my stay. Beautiful antiques throughout the two buildings, a wrap around porch that you could enjoy coffee in the morning or a quiet porch swing for you and your lady friend. I met a couple that got married there this past Christmas. Their favorite place in Cape May too The Horses and Carriage rides swing past and share stories about the 1900's and how this home was fully restored. For breakfast, I had Tomatoes and Swiss quiche, fresh fruit and home backed breads. I recommend this beautiful Victorian B&B to anyone.
